Output 8333e62501540f308d2801a01d091c6fc90fb37818ab70298a6f358a4e56f689:0

value
8512652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 044b8f0ee89affa834d20fc8717675f1ccbf36ed OP_EQUALVERIFY OP_CHECKSIG
address
1PiDgoaGkDQ2zYPGy1Tf1ECYkk8nAHont
transaction
8333e62501540f308d2801a01d091c6fc90fb37818ab70298a6f358a4e56f689
spent
true